Preheat oven to 400 degrees.
Sauté onions and garlic in a large heavy pan until softened (do not burn the garlic).
Add the Italian sausage and ground beef.
Brown the meats until browned and crumbling with a spatula.
Add the oregano, thyme, and basil.
Add the tomatoes, tomato paste, and cayenne pepper.
Simmer for 5 minutes.
Add the beans.
Season with salt and pepper.
Add the pasta, Parmesan, and parsley.
Blend in half of the shredded Fontina cheese.
Toss all to combine well.
Pour into a Pam-sprayed, large casserole dish.
Sprinkle the last half of the Fontina cheese on top to form a good layer with some pasta peeping out too.
Cover with foil until the last 10 minutes to get the cheese a golden brown color.
Bake for 30 minutes.
